📖 Summary
In the modern digital landscape, safeguarding sensitive data and maintaining robust network integrity is paramount for any organization. Written by renowned information security expert Kevin Beaver, Hacking For Dummies serves as an essential manual for understanding the mindset and methodologies of malicious cyber actors. Published in 2022 and spanning 499 pages, this comprehensive guide addresses the fundamental premise that in order to successfully defend against a hacker, one must learn to think like one. The book delves deep into the psychological motivations driving hackers, illuminating what they are actively looking for when targeting modern digital devices and corporate infrastructures. Rather than focusing merely on theoretical concepts, the text provides readers with actionable insights into the inner workings of vulnerability assessment and penetration testing. By demystifying these critical security practices, Kevin Beaver equips IT professionals, system administrators, and security enthusiasts with the foundational knowledge required to block potential cyber threats before they can inflict real damage on an organization. Throughout the nearly five hundred pages, the book breaks down complex cybersecurity concepts into approachable, easy-to-understand segments characteristic of the well-known Dummies series. Readers are introduced to industry best practices in information security, learning how to systematically evaluate their digital environments. The scope covers a wide array of technological assets, ensuring that defenders can adequately protect servers, desktop computers, web applications, mobile devices, and even sprawling enterprise networks. By exploring the various vectors attackers use to compromise systems, the book empowers organizations to proactively identify weak spots in their security posture. The emphasis remains firmly on prevention and resilience, guiding users through the necessary steps to fortify their digital perimeters against increasingly sophisticated attacks. Ultimately, Hacking For Dummies bridges the gap between high-level security theory and practical, ground-level defense. It serves as an empowering reference for anyone tasked with maintaining network security, offering a clear roadmap to understanding hacker motivations, mastering penetration testing techniques, and ultimately securing vital hardware and software assets from harm.
